
In a thrilling overtime clash, Wofford women`s lacrosse team edged out Campbell with an 11-10 win, scoring the game-winning goal after a tightly contested match that ended in a tie at the end of regulation.
On the men`s side, Messiah University faced a challenging defeat against Franklin and Marshall College, with the Diplomats claiming a commanding 22-10 victory. Meanwhile, the 14th-ranked Penn men`s lacrosse team is gearing up for a tough weekend, facing off against 4th-ranked UNC and 5th-ranked Duke. Their recent wins against UAlbany and then-No. 17 Delaware have boosted their standings in national polls.
In the America East Conference, UMBC leads the women`s lacrosse standings with a flawless 5-0 record, while UMass Lowell follows closely at 4-1. The Coastal Athletic Association features Hofstra and Stony Brook at the top with undefeated records. In the Conference Carolinas, Barton, Emmanuel, and Young Harris are tied at 2-2, while Seton Hill leads the Great Midwest Athletic Conference. The Atlantic Coast Conference showcases Boston College, Clemson, North Carolina, Stanford, and Syracuse all maintaining perfect 3-0 records.
